|
CSIT 121 (Computer Science I)
|
| |
|
|
|
More Material
|
A nice program to solve
quadratic equations
[ .exe ]
Conversion from int to
string
Conversion from string to int
ASCII Table
Number of bytes and
range of data types
System commnads,
output to printer, etc
|
|
Material
|
Topics Covered
Tuesday, 10-Jan-2017 23:05:12 IST
User-defined simple data types (enumerated
and typedef). (Page 485)
Formatting the output (Pages 115-122)
Structs (Page 520)
[ Examples on Arrays of Structs ]
Two-dimensional Arrays as Arguments and
Parameters
More examples
[ 1 ]
[ 2 ]
Two-dimensional Arrays
More examples [ 1 ]
[ 3 ]
Randon number generator (rand and srand())
Selection Sort (Page 679)
More Examples on Arrays
[ 1 ]
[ 2 ]
[ 3 ]
One-dimensional arrays as
arguments/parameters (Chapter 12) [ Another
example ]
One-dimensional arrays (Chapter 12)
Files (pages 153-162)
More examples on Files:
[ 1 ]
[ 2 ]
[ 3 ]
[ 4 ]
[ 5 ]
[ 6 ]
[ 7 ]
[ 8 ]
[ 9 ]
[ 10 ]
[ 11 ]
[ 12 ]
[ delete from file
]
[ Avg. of File ]
Test
File
for the Previous
Program
Functions (chapters 7 and 8)
[ The basics ]
[ (Functions Calling Other Functions)
]
[ (Parameters by value and parameters by
reference) ]
[ (Local and Global Vraibales and
Constants)
]
[ (Recursive Functions) ]
More Examples on Functions
[ 1 ]
[ 2 ]
[ 3 ]
[ 4 ]
[ 5 ]
[ 6 ]
[ replace string ]
[ delete string ]
Old Assignments
Old written test
Old practical test
The do while loop and the switch statement
(pages
423 and 418)
The continue and break statements (Pages 930 -933)
More examples on loops
The for statement (Chapter 9, page 426)
More Examples on while
[1] [2]
[3] [4]
[5] [6]
[7] [8]
[9]
The while statement (Chapter 6, page 249)
Strings (Pages 57-58, 122-128)
Functions toupper and tolower (Pages 470-471)
The Ascii Table (ASCII Character Set)
Characters and the char data type (page 57)
The Conditional Operator (pages 461-462)
Handout 9 - The if statement
Handout 8 - Logical Operators and Expressions
Handout 7 (Mathematical operations and math
functions)
The Ascii Table (ASCII Character Set)
Handout 6
Handout 5
Handout 4
Numeric Data Types Program (Number of bytes and
limits of data types)
Handout 3 (Numeric data types)
Handout 2
Handout 1 (Create, compile, and run
C++ programs using Visual Studio 2005)
Handout 1 (Create, compile, and run C++
programs using Visual Studio 6.0)
Handout 1 (Create, compile, and run C++
programs using Visual Studio .NET 2003)
|
|
Other Stuff
|
Tentative Syllabus
Programs
Author's Slides
|
|
Assignments
|
Assigment 1
[ exe file ]
[ Solution ]
Assigment 2
[ exe file ]
[ Solution ]
Assigment 3
[ exe file ]
[ Solution ]
Assigment 4
[ exe file ]
[ Solution ]
Assigment 5
[ .exe ]
[ Solution ]
Assigment 6
[ .exe ]
[ Solution ]
Assigment 7
[ .exe ]
[ Solution ]
Assigment 8
[ .exe ]
[ Solution ]
Assigment 9
[ .exe ]
[ Solution ]
Assigment 10
[ .exe ]
[ Solution ]
Assignment 11
[ .exe ]
[ Solution ]
|
|
Exercises
|
Exercise on classes
Exercises on different topics
Exercises on arrays and structs
Exercises with solutions on formatting the output
Exercises with solutions on structs
Exercises and solutions on random numbers
More exercises on arrays
Exercises with solutions on arrays
Exercises on Files
[ Solutions ]
More Exercises on functions
Exercises on functions
[ 1 ]
[ 2 ]
[ Solutions ]
Exercises on Loops
Exercises on the for statement
[Solution]
Quiz 1
[Solution]
Exercises on the while statement
[Solution]
Exercises - The if statement
[Solution]
Exercises - The if statement
|
|
Turning in Assignments and Other Stuff
|
Turn in Assignment (Hand in Program) [
Use This
]
OR [
This
]
See your assignment
Grades
Change Password
Who
turned in the assignment?
|
|
|